  • 16/08/2023 Fishing Report by Andy Savage on Sea Urchin IIl (Whitby, North Yorkshire)

    16 Aug 2023 by Andy Savage

    Report on-board Sea Urchin IIl

    It was a bit more like Summer today…. light winds, sunny and warm.

    The tides are building and we had a 5.2m tide to deal with. Not massive, but a day of mixed fishing between wrecks and rough ground on the cards. After a bit longer than normal, we managed to get some Mackerel for bait from the Bell Buoy. No strings, just one’s and two’s.

    Slack water was imminent so I didn’t want to miss it by running off to distant wrecks. Our first one was just over a mile out and we picked up some small Codling and Ling. We moved on another half a mile after twenty minutes, as the bites tailed off. First drop on the next wreck saw seven rods out of ten go into fish!

    We had a great time for the next forty five minutes taking plenty of fish. The pick of the fish was a cracking 10lb 8oz Cod to Soran Barber. Once the drift speed increased we shuffled out for a few drifts on the three mile ground; but we only had a handful of fish. Once the drift got to 1.9 knots we pushed out to the seven mile area.

    Just like on Monday, it turned out to be a happy hunting ground for a few hours. The baited Hokkai’s were producing mainly small fish, so slowly but surely most of the lads switched over to muppet bait traces. As always, Squid and Mackerel did the business. Most drifts saw 6-8 fish come up, with Mat Rodgers taking a 9lb Ling as the biggest fish off the ground.

    We ran back inside for the second slack water, to fish some more wrecks. The first two weren’t brilliant, but the last one threw up some nice Codling to 6lb.

    All in all, it wasn’t a bad day. Everyone had plenty to take home and we had a decent stamp of fish.
